The Big Bash League’s biggest tournament of season 2021/22 will be held on December 29th, 2021, at Sydney Cricket Ground. Brisbane Heat and Sydney Sixers will play a 20-over match on Wednesday at 12:35 p.m.

Sydney Sixers Squad- Moises Henriques, Sean Abbott, Dan Christian, Tom Curran, Ben Dwarshuis, Mickey Edwards, Jack Edwards, Daniel Hughes, Chris Jordan, Hayden Kerr, Benjamin Manenti, Lawrence Neil-Smith, Steve O’Keefe, Josh Philippe, Lloyd Pope, Jordan Silk, James Vince, and Nick Winter.

Brisbane Heat Squad– Tom Abell, Xavier Bartlett, James Bazley, Max Bryant, Hugo Burdon, Tom Cooper, Ben Duckett, Cameron Gannon, Liam Guthrie, Sam Heazlett, Matthew Kuhnemann, Chris Lynn, Nathan McSweeney, Mujeeb Ur Rahman, Jimmy Peirson, Will Prestwidge, Mark Steketee, and Jack Wildermuth.
